Andhra Pradesh special status: Congress says 4 parties are enacting drama
Posted March 31st, 2018, 10:07 AM IST

Hyderabad: APCC vice-president N. Tulasi Reddy called the Telugu Desam, BJP, YSRC and the Jana Sena as Dushta Chatushtayam (the evil group of four), which seeks to destroy AP.
Speaking to media at Hyderabad on Friday, Mr Reddy said the Congress-led Central government had promised Rs 5 lakh crore to Andhra Pradesh during the bifurcation, but the BJP government did not implement it.
After noticing the anger of people against the Centre, he said the four parties are enacting dramas by accusing each other for doing injustice to the state.
Mr Reddy said AP Chief Minister N. Chandrababu Naidu had accepted the special package in lieu of special status and got the AP Assembly pass a resolution thanking Union FM Arun Jaitley.
